Midiscribe

Midiscribe is a MIDI capture utility for tracking and exporting MIDI performances from within a VST3 host. It passes all incoming MIDI events through unchanged, optionally records them with beat-position timestamps, and writes the captured buffer to a Standard MIDI File when triggered.

Parameters

Parameter Range Default Description
Armed Off / On Off Enable capture. Events are recorded to the buffer only when armed.
Write 0 → 1 0 Momentary trigger. Set to 1 to write the captured buffer to the export path and reset it.
Capture Beats 8 / 16 / 32 / 64 16 Rolling window length in beats. Older events are pruned automatically.

State

The export path is stored in plugin state under the key exportPath and defaults to /tmp/midiscribe.mid. Change it from the host’s plugin state panel or via session recall.

Signal flow

MIDI In → [capture buffer when armed] → MIDI Out (pass-through, unchanged)
                    ↓ (write trigger)
               Standard MIDI File (.mid)

Output format

  • Type 0 (single-track) Standard MIDI File
  • 480 PPQ resolution
  • Tempo event derived from host transport BPM (defaults to 120 BPM)
